| Obverse description | Laureate, draped and cuirassed bust of Geta facing right, rendered in the provincial style typical of Bithynian civic coinage. The portrait displays the characteristic features of the young Caesar, with the laureate wreath clearly delineated around the head. The Greek imperial legend encircles the bust within the field, running along the periphery of the flan. The style is consistent with civic bronze coinage struck at Prusa ad Olympum during the Severan period. |
